At CMS, we support Médecins Sans Frontières, also known as Doctors Without Borders, in their mission to provide medical assistance to people affected by conflict, epidemics, disasters or exclusion from healthcare.
As part of this global effort, CMS has raised over EUR 47,000 through various efforts, such as a cookbook and a virtual running event.
In December 2020, CMS published Eating together - Cooking Made for Sharing with recipes provided by CMS people from around the world. The cookbook featured a wide-ranging mix of recipes, everything from Indian curry to German Schlanganger. Many of the recipes included personal stories from the contributors outlining why these dishes are important to them and highlighting the emotional and cultural importance of food.
In another key fundraising initiative, CMS launched Runners Without Borders, a virtual event held between 1 June and 15 August 2021. Through 241 fundraisers, the CMS teams covered more than 51,000 kilometres from Mexico City to Hong Kong. The route went via CMS offices in Central America and South America, across to South Africa and up through the African continent to Portugal. The runners then virtually crossed Europe, before moving through Turkiye, the Middle East and overland to Hong Kong.
